Detailed Comparison Table
| Aspect | 🇦🇹 Austria | 🇮🇳 India |
|---|---|---|
| Test Authority | BMIMI | MoRTH |
| Number of Questions | 40 | 20 |
| Pass Mark | 32/40 | 12/20 |
| Time Limit | 30 minutes | 30 minutes |
| Question Types | multiple-choice | multiple-choice |
| Minimum Age | 18 years | 18 years |
| Test Fee | €1,200–€2,000 (total driving school + test) | ₹150 (learner) + ₹300 (test) + ₹200 (licence) ≈ ₹700–800 total |
| Validity Period | 15 years | 20 years or until age 40 (whichever is earlier) |
| Driving Side | right | left |
| Alcohol Limit | 0.5‰ (0.1‰ for novice/professional drivers) | 0.03% BAC (30 mg per 100 ml blood) |
| Urban Speed Limit | 50 km/h | 70 km/h |
| Highway Speed Limit | 130 km/h | 100 km/h |
Key Differences
🇦🇹 Austria
- • Test authority: BMIMI (Bundesministerium für Innovation, Mobilität und Infrastruktur)
- • 40 questions, 30 minutes
- • Pass mark: 32/40
- • Test fee: €1,200–€2,000 (total driving school + test)
- • Minimum age: 18 years
- • Valid for: 15 years
Unique rules:
- • Vignette required for motorways
- • Rettungsgasse (emergency corridor) on highways
- • Winter tires mandatory Nov 1 – Apr 15
🇮🇳 India
- • Test authority: MoRTH (Ministry of Road Transport and Highways)
- • 20 questions, 30 minutes
- • Pass mark: 12/20
- • Test fee: ₹150 (learner) + ₹300 (test) + ₹200 (licence) ≈ ₹700–800 total
- • Minimum age: 18 years
- • Valid for: 20 years or until age 40 (whichever is earlier)
Unique rules:
- • Drives on the left side of the road
- • Pollution Under Control (PUC) certificate mandatory
- • Learner's licence must be held 30+ days before permanent licence
